I found a 2-row by 4-column deadly pattern in the 26 Nov 2006 Nightmare. My solution path was fairly close to the Sudocue solver to this point:

Code: Select all

.---------------.---------------.---------------.
| 3458 39   2   | 1458 1479 5789| 6    349  3479|
| 1    45   49  | 2456 3    567 | 479  24   8   |
| 348  7    6   | 248  249  89  | 5    1    2349|
&#58;---------------+---------------+---------------&#58;
| 457  45   19  | 3    68   2   | 19   58   467 |
| 3457 2    34  | 9    68   1   | 47   58   467 |
| 6    19   8   | 7    5    4   | 2    39   139 |
&#58;---------------+---------------+---------------&#58;
| 9    36   134 | 248  247  378 | 14   246  5   |
| 24   8    5   | 1246 1249 69  | 3    7    1249|
| 234  136  7   | 1245 1249 359 | 8    2469 1249|
'---------------'---------------'---------------'
Here I continued with a grouped chain:

(4=5)r4c2 - (5=497)r2c237 - (7=4)r5c7 => r5c13 <> 4

Following this up, r5c3 solves as "3", r5c1 reduces to "57"; r7c3 reduces to "14" which forms a naked pair "14" with r7c7, which (among other reductions) eliminates "4" from r7c8. Then we have an XY chain (actually an XY ring):

(4=9)r2c3 - (9=3)r2c1 - (3=6)r7c2 - (6=2)r7c8 - (2=4)r2c8 => r2c2, r2c7 <> 4

Following this up, the grid becomes:

Code: Select all

.---------------.---------------.---------------.
| 348  39   2   | 1458 1479 5789| 6    349  3479|
| 1    5    49  | 246  3    67  | 79   24   8   |
| 348  7    6   | 248  249  89  | 5    1    2349|
&#58;---------------+---------------+---------------&#58;
|*57   4    19  | 3   *68   2   | 19  *58  *67  |
|*57   2    3   | 9   *68   1   | 47  *58  *67+4|
| 6    19   8   | 7    5    4   | 2    39   139 |
&#58;---------------+---------------+---------------&#58;
| 9    36   14  | 28   27   378 | 14   26   5   |
| 24   8    5   | 1246 1249 69  | 3    7    1249|
| 234  136  7   | 1245 1249 359 | 8    2469 1249|
'---------------'---------------'---------------'
In r45c1859 (marked with "*") we have a 75-58-86-67 deadly pattern looming, and r5c9 is the only cell with a surplus candidate, namely "4". So r5c9=4 ("unique corner"), and it's easy from there.

Neat solution! I don't find such large deadly patterns that easily on my own, so I appreciate good examples of them. By the way, there were several other eliminations in your XY-ring in addition to r2c27<>4: r2c4<>4,r9c2<>3, and r9c8<>2.
